According to an article in railway magazine not seen it yet a friend has 7 lines will re-open
2 of them are the Leicester Burton line and the Market Harborough To Cambridge line the one that goes the back way can't remember what other routes are re-opening but till I find out and read the article nice to see the government re-opening routes thats what we want
Dose anyone know what the other routes that are re-opening are

Makes a change to be talking about opening lines and not closing them, although whether it's any more likely (afterall, when ever has the talk of closing lines come to anything). With increasing use of the network as a whole, increasing population in areas with no rail service, and the desire to make green desisions, I expect reopening of lines and stations will get more and more attractive in the future, including ones that have previously been found to be unviable.
